  2. I'm in the same boat as Tristan on this, in that it takes a huge amount of effort to find steady RP in FFXIV. I also have more than 20 years experience, but I kept coming across RPers who flaked out on me, ghosted off, or ended up as once-offs. It took a couple of months (this last time) to find a few people I enjoy RPing with and I'm really happy I kept at it to find them. I still reach out trying to find more people to connect with, but it's not a fast, or easy process like it is in other RP communities. I know it can be discouraging, and I've honestly cried from the sheer frustration of it, going so far as to quit a few times in the past. This time I decided to dig in because I really enjoy FFXIV as a whole and getting solid RP would be awesome. I've set up a routine of hitting a few events a week my character would attend and working on becoming a regular, while also forcing myself to interact with a new person each time. When folks put up ads here and on discord, I send messages to the ones that share a similar RP style and have characters that read as if they have story potential with mine. I've tried to pinpoint why the largest RP community across the MMO platform seems to have so many seemingly transient and finicky RPers, but I stopped worrying about it and kept swimming through them. The gems will show themselves to you eventually, I'm learning. Stick to what you enjoy so that when you do start attracting like-minded players, they're liking you for what you enjoy. I wish you the best of luck and hope you find fun.
